Battery Capacity (mAh):
The battery capacity indicates how much energy the battery can store. It is measured in milliampere-hours (mAh). A higher mAh rating typically means longer usage time between charges. For example, an S6 battery with a capacity of 2800 mAh can last significantly longer than one with 2500 mAh. It is essential to consider your daily usage patterns to select a battery with the appropriate capacity. -
Voltage Rating (V):
The voltage rating affects the battery’s performance. A standard S6 battery has a voltage rating of about 3.85V. Using a battery with a different voltage rating may result in insufficient power or damage to your device. It is crucial to match the original voltage to ensure proper compatibility and performance. -

Compatibility with your specific S6 model:
Compatibility is crucial when selecting an S6 replacement battery. Different models of the S6 series may have varying battery specifications. Check the model number and ensure the battery matches. Using an incompatible battery can damage your device or cause it not to function. For example, the Galaxy S6 and Galaxy S6 Edge have different battery specifications. -
Battery capacity and performance:
Battery capacity, measured in milliampere-hours (mAh), indicates how long the battery will last before needing a charge. Higher capacity usually leads to better performance. Original batteries for the S6 often have capacities around 2550mAh. Consider brands that provide similar or improved capacity for better user experience. -
